What is one of the main responsibilities of a facility manager?

One of the main responsibilities of a facility manager is scheduling events. This task is crucial as it involves coordinating the use of the facility to ensure that all events are organized, each activity has the necessary resources, and there are no conflicts in the calendar. Proper scheduling not only maximizes the use of space and time but also helps maintain a professional image and ensures smooth operations within the facility. A well-functioning schedule can enhance the facility's reputation and improve relationships with clients, athletes, and other stakeholders.

Other responsibilities may involve areas like coaching, training, or marketing, but these typically fall outside the primary scope of a facility manager. Their main focus is on the operational aspects of the venue, making event scheduling the core of their role.
